QUOTE(doraemonkiller @ May 23 2010, 02:18 PM)
the head of AF-S 18-105 lens (near the place to put filter) there can auto turn anot? I watch youtube some lens can. I dunno how AF-S 18-105 work.
*
18-105VR's front head wont turn that's why the petal shaped hood >.<

The focusing is internal, not external like 18-55mm. So you can't possibly turn the front part and if you can then the lens must have some problem. Don't try to force turn it >.<

QUOTE(doraemonkiller @ May 23 2010, 03:25 PM)
ohh...
i checked website state that the D90 body itself have built in AF motor, so lens motor work together with D90 body af motor?

Another question
af-c does not work when we use monitor rite?
my af-c only able to work in viewfinder.
*
>.< check the lens name, it's AF-S 18-105mm VR. AF-S means it can AUTOFOCUS on any nikon dslr like d40~d3s. If it's AF-D or AF then it can only autofocus in bodies with BUILT IN MOTOR.

So, 18-105mm can autofocus in d90 and entry levels like d40. But if u turn off the lens af the body won't af the lens. vice versa.

QUOTE(shadow111 @ May 23 2010, 04:07 PM)
hmm.. anyone know how to test out whether each of the motor is working fine?
example.. turning off the motor on the lens n turn on the d90 body motor on & turning off the d90 body motor and turning on the lens motor?
this way, can verify whether both motor is working fine or not..
*
cannot do like this. for AF-S lenses, u turn off either motor (body or lens) it wont autofocus. It's like if it's AF-S, lens will use its motorm if not AF-S, like AF-D, will use body's motor. You can try this with 50mm f1.8. 18-105mm cant.
